Grammar
simple past tense of the verb be
If the subject is the first person singular or the third person singular, the predicate verb is was; when the subject is the second person or the plural of other persons, the predicate verb is were. For example:
He was in a bank a moment ago.
He was at the bank just now.
They were at home last night.
They were at home last night.
Add not after was/were to make it a negative sentence.
Right now:
Subject + was / were + not + predicate + others.
Tom and Li Ming were not in the
classroom just now.
Tom and Li Ming were not in the classroom just now.
Put was / were at the beginning of the sentence and use a question mark at the end of the sentence.
Can be turned into a general question. Right now:
Was/Were+Subject+Predicative+Others?
If you want to answer a general question,
Use the affirmative form:
Yes, subject + was / were.
Use negative form:
No, subject + wasn’t / weren’t.
